Smith, Albert B.; Stewart, Gloria A. – New Directions for Community Colleges, 1999
States that role-socialization theory is a useful framework for understanding the experiences of new department chairs and for meeting their professional-development needs. Describes the approaches used by 59 chairs in Texas to learn their new jobs, and illustrates the need for formalized chair-training programs. Contains 11 references. (VWC)

Bisesi, Michael – Texas Tech Journal of Education, 1983
Chief academic officers of public universities in Texas were asked to comment on trends affecting general education on their campuses. The role of academic departments in furthering--and inhibiting--changes in general education curricula is analyzed. (PP)
